Featuring: Stephanie Morris, MD, Medical Director, Center for Autism and Related Disorders (CARD), Pediatric Neurologist, Kennedy Krieger Institute, Baltimore, Maryland
Epilepsy is one of the most common co-occurring medical conditions among children, adolescents, and adults with severe autism. During this webinar, learn the following:
- What is a seizure?
- How is a diagnosis of epilepsy made?
- How to identify possible seizures?
- What to do in the event of a seizure?
- What’s involved in the evaluation and treatment process of seizures and epilepsy?
Part of the 2024 webinar series by the National Council on Severe Autism.
